不同頻率電針刺激微循環血流效應之研究

Study on microcirculatory effect by electro-acupuncture stimulation with different frequencies

摘要


微循環是人體循環最基礎且最重要的部份,穴道、血管的叢集處更是分析血流特性的關鍵點。人體健康與微循環有著密不可分的關聯性,因此改善局部微循環供血在疾病早期治療改善上具有重大意義。本研究希望透過電針刺激這種微侵入的刺激方式,應用共振理論,試圖從心跳倍頻這種刺激模式改善微循環,並配合非侵入性儀器:雷射都卜勒血流計、心電圖對微循環平均血流量及血流波形作初步分析。 本實驗以不同頻率刺激左手的合谷穴及曲池穴,分別為(A)心跳的1倍頻(B)心跳的1.5倍頻,並觀察刺激前後的反應。經由分析結果,電針刺激對於局部血流參數的效應上皆有改善,而且可能可提高心臟的工作效率;但是在微循環變異率上則呈現兩種不同的趨勢,1倍頻上升,1.5倍頻下降。這可能是因為1倍頻刺激比較接近心跳頻率,心臟比較容易運用1倍頻刺激,並且利用這個力量傳達到局部未接受刺激的部位,而1.5倍頻刺激則較無法讓心臟容易運用,這也可能使得1.5倍頻的心跳變異率接近顯著上升。中醫認為低頻刺激為補的效應,即使同樣是低頻刺激,效應上還是有不同處,對於電刺激等各種改善供血的方式,未來將可以運用心跳倍頻這個特點達到增進或抑制局部血流供應,在臨床診療或研究上,也可以此為基礎,提供一個客觀評估療效與生理機制探討的研究模型。

並列摘要


Microcirculation is the most basic and important part of the human body. Acupoints and vessels are the key points for analyzing the characteristics of blood flow. There exists a close relation between health and microcirculation so that improving blood supply has significant meaning on treating early time disease. This research wishes to improve the function of microcirculation by electro-acupuncture, applying resonance theorem and noninvasive instruments to analyze mean blood flux and blood flow wave base on times of heart rate. In this experiment, we stimulate on volunteers' left Hegu and Quchi by different frequencies: (a) one time of heart rate (b) one point five times of heart rate, and observe the effect after the stimulation. From the result, electro-acupuncture stimulation can both improve the effect and may increase the efficiency of heart working. But we notice that the variability on microcirculation are difference, increase on (a) and decrease on (b). This is possibly that (a) is more close volunteers' heart rate, heart can use the stimulation easily and deliver this effect to other local sites. While (b) doesn't, and make heart rate variability increased. Chinese medicine thinks LFS (low frequency stimulation) is supply, though (a) and (b) are both LFS, but the effect are not same. For stimulations to improve microcirculation, like electro-acupuncture, we can use this characteristic, times of heart rate to increase or decrease local blood supply. For clinical treatment and research, we can base on this characteristic to offer a study model for objective estimate the curative effect and investigate physiologic mechanism.
